The Talent and OD Manager joins in partnership with HR to develop and implement organizational solutions that grow the capability of our people, foster an engaged work environment, and increase organizational performance. This individual leads the design, development, and implementation of talent processes and programs such as career and leadership development programs, performance management, employee engagement and feedback processes, change management initiatives and competency development.
This individual will be in a key position that is relied upon to bring innovative and best practice ideas forward that provide thought leadership to the HR team as well as the organization.
This is an on-site position (Monday through Thursday) based out of our Northbrook, IL offices with the flexibility to work remotely on Fridays.
This role is an Individual Contributor position
Conduct competency validation, profiling, and other needs assessment methods to identify and prioritize organizational needs and gaps
Build a career mapping process based on departmental and organizational goals
Conduct talent assessments across the organization and use insights to build targeted development programs
Lead and project manage organizational change initiatives
Initiate and maintain the talent review and succession program to align with learning and development offerings that enable organizational performance
Evaluate and evolve our performance management processes with the goal of producing a process and system that increases performance and improves outcomes
Drive the engagement strategy for the organization by providing insights, analysis, and recommendations based on the results
Collaborate with HR Business Partners and Business Leaders to implement processes and to provide tools/resources that are readily adaptable to support talent and organizational development
Inspire and empower individual contributors across the team, fostering an engaging environment that encourages growth and high performance
Initiate development, coaching and mentoring programs across the organization
Identify opportunities for performance and process improvement through internal diagnosis and process/system reviews in order to understand barriers and possible solutions
Develop appropriate metrics and tracking mechanisms to build accountability, measure results, and optimize the impact of the talent management programs
Manage orientation and onboarding process to integrate new associates into the organization.
Research, identify, and provide best practices relevant to current talent and organizational development processes
